MySQL客户端是一种用于与MySQL数据库进行交互的工具。当使用脚本运行MySQL客户端时,它会打印帮助消息,提供有关如何使用该客户端的信息。
MySQL客户端的帮助消息通常包括以下内容:
- 命令行选项:MySQL客户端支持许多命令行选项,这些选项可以用来配置客户端的行为。帮助消息会列出可用的选项以及它们的含义和用法。
- SQL语句:MySQL客户端允许用户执行SQL语句来查询和操作数据库。帮助消息会提供一些常用的SQL语句示例,以及它们的语法和用法。
- 内置函数:MySQL提供了许多内置函数,用于在SQL语句中进行计算和处理数据。帮助消息会列出这些内置函数以及它们的用法和示例。
- 配置文件:MySQL客户端可以通过配置文件进行配置,帮助消息会介绍配置文件的位置和格式,并提供一些常用配置选项的示例。
- 错误消息:当MySQL客户端遇到错误时,它会打印相应的错误消息。帮助消息会解释一些常见的错误消息,以及如何解决这些错误。
MySQL客户端在shell中运行良好的优势包括:
- 交互性:MySQL客户端提供了一个交互式的界面,用户可以直接在shell中输入命令和SQL语句,并立即看到结果。这种交互性使得开发人员可以快速测试和调试代码。
- 灵活性:MySQL客户端支持各种命令行选项和配置选项,可以根据需要进行灵活的配置和定制。开发人员可以根据自己的需求选择合适的选项来提高工作效率。
- 跨平台性:MySQL客户端可以在多个操作系统上运行,包括Windows、Linux和MacOS等。这使得开发人员可以在不同的环境中使用相同的工具和命令。
MySQL客户端的应用场景包括:
- 数据库管理:MySQL客户端可以用于管理和维护MySQL数据库,包括创建和删除数据库、表和索引,导入和导出数据等操作。
- 数据查询和分析:MySQL客户端可以执行复杂的SQL查询,对数据库中的数据进行分析和统计,并生成报表和图表。
- 数据库开发:MySQL客户端可以用于开发数据库应用程序,包括编写和调试SQL语句,创建和修改数据库结构,以及执行数据库操作。
- 数据库备份和恢复:MySQL客户端可以用于备份和恢复数据库,保护数据免受意外删除或损坏的影响。
腾讯云提供了一系列与MySQL相关的产品和服务,包括:
- 云数据库MySQL:腾讯云提供的托管式MySQL数据库服务,具有高可用性、可扩展性和安全性。详情请参考:https://cloud.tencent.com/product/cdb
- 云数据库TDSQL:腾讯云提供的基于TDSQL引擎的MySQL数据库服务,适用于高并发、大数据量的场景。详情请参考:https://cloud.tencent.com/product/tdsql
- 数据库备份:腾讯云提供的数据库备份服务,可以定期备份MySQL数据库,并提供灾备恢复功能。详情请参考:https://cloud.tencent.com/product/cbs
- 数据库迁移:腾讯云提供的数据库迁移服务,可以将本地或其他云平台上的MySQL数据库迁移到腾讯云。详情请参考:https://cloud.tencent.com/product/dts